Name JAMES GORDON FLETCHER PHD FELLOWSHIP FOR RESEARCH IN FUNCTIONAL FOODS AND NUTRACEUTICALS
Research Fields Functional Foods and Nutraceuticals
Categories No categories available
Citizenship Unrestricted
Eligibility Through a bequest in 1999, James Gordon Fletcher (B.S.A./'25), a graduate of the Faculty of Agricultural and Food Sciences at the University of Manitoba, generously established a trust fund at the University. The purpose of the fund is to and encourage doctoral students in the Faculty of Graduate Studies to conduct research in the areas of functional foods and nutraceuticals. Each year, the available annual income from the fund plus any unspent income may be used to offer one or more fellowships to graduate students who:

  • are enrolled full-time in both the Fall 2025 and Winter 2026 terms in the Faculty of Graduate & Postdoctoral Studies in the first or second year of study in any doctoral program;

  • have achieved a minimum grade point average of 3.75 based on the last 60 credit hours (or equivalent) of study; and

  • are conducting research in the areas to functional foods and nutraceuticals.

IMPORTANTE NOTE: For this award only, the time frame for transfer students will begin at the point of transfer into the doctoral program.

Applicants will be selected on the basis of academic excellence, commitment to their field of study, the quality and value of the research proposal, and their career objectives.

This fellowship cannot be held with another award valued at or higher than the current value of the University of Manitoba Graduate Fellowship at the Ph.D. level.

Value Total Funds Available $7,175 - Number of fellowships and value to be determined by the selection committee
Currency Canadian
Tenable at University of Manitoba for the 2025-2026 Academic Year

In order to demonstrate how they meet criteria (3) listed above, applicants must include the following in their application:

1. A one-page cover letter;

2. A two-page research proposal;

3. A full curriculum vitae;

4. (2) academic letters of support; and

5. A current academic transcript. ONLY transcripts from other post-secondary institutions have to be uploaded manually. Once the application is submitted, the system will automatically generate the UM transcripts
